By the way, kingcandy, have you considered jsr's solution to your Famitracker-related issues?

Another solution, albeit a pretty convoluted one, would be to import the NSF you want an instrument from, save the FTM, open the FTM in a newer version of Famitracker, export a .txt and read that with your screen reader instead. I'm not sure how much easier this would make your life, but I thought I'd throw the idea out there.
